SUBJECT: UPDATE ON THE STATUS OF THE PARK IMPROVEMENT BOND
PROGRAM
The following is an update on the status of the park improvement bond program which is being
implemented with funding from the City of Miami Beach's $15 million General Obligation Bond
and Miami-Dade County's $7.2 million Safe Neighborhood Parks Bond.

IX. North Shore Open Space Park
.
Submitted Grant application requesting funding of $2.1 million
from Miami-Dade County Safe Neighborhood Parks Bond Program
City Commission approved the taking back of Park
City Commission rejected Resolution authorizing an
Amendment to Architects contract to design Park
12/16/98
01120/99
.
.
02/17/99
This project is currently on hold pending the State of Florida's response to the City's request to
return the Park and the approval to initiate a contract amendment for architectural services.
x. South Pointe Park
On September 23, 1998, the Chairman and Members ofthe Miami Beach Redevelopment Agency
adopted a Resolution Authorizing the Administration to Proceed with the Design and
Implementation of Physical Improvements in the South Pointe Redevelopment Area and
Appropriating the Necessary Funds to Accomplish Them From Available Tax Increment Funds.
Included in this approval was $900,659 for South Pointe Park and $291,924 for Washington Avenue
Park that was previously reallocated from the appropriation dedicated to each ofthe parks within the
$15 million General Obligation Parks Bond Program and allocated to the North Shore Park Youth
Center on July 1, 1998, per Agenda Item R7L. At this time South Pointe Park is on hold pending
the identification of additional funding needed to complete the estimated $4.5 million improvement
program.

XIII. Beaches and Boardwalk
The boardwalk from 21st Street to 44th Street has been resurfaced, the remainder of the structure,
from 44th Street to 47th Street is on hold pending resolution of a legal action against the product
supplier and installation contractor.
The Administration is in the process of developing the Beach Front Master Plan. This plan will
include the installation of additional landscape materials such as Coconut Palms, Sea grapes and Sea
Oats.
The North Beach Recreational Corridor is currently in the schematic development! planning phases
of the project. The cost for these phases is being deducted from the Beaches and Boardwalk
allocation.
